Healthcare Workers Denied Religious Exemptions to Receive $10 Million in Vaccine Mandate Settlement

Healthcare workers at NorthShore University Health System in Illinois are expected to receive $10.3 million in a “first-of-its-kind” class action settlement over the hospital’s coronavirus vaccine mandate, the Washington Examiner reported Monday.
